Does Social Security notify Medicare of a change of address?

Yes, SSA and Medicare are tied together and if you change your address with SSA, Medicare will have your correct address. If your name has been changed with SSA, it will be changed with Medicare as well. See link: https://www.medicare.gov/forms-help-resources/your-medicare-card

Do I need to change my address with Social Security if I move?

Social Security provides retirement, disability, and survivor benefits to workers and their dependents. If you get benefits now but you've moved, you must change the mailing address you use for your benefits. If you've moved, even if you're not getting benefits now, you may still want to change your address.

Will the post office forward Social Security mail?

The Postal Service offers a check forwarding service — for a fee — that will bundle and forward all mail including Social Security checks to a temporary address weekly for up to one year. The Post Office does not notify any senders about the temporary address change.

How to change address on Social Security?

If you get Social Security benefits (retirement, survivors, or disability) or are enrolled in Medicare, you can change your address online by using a my Social Security account. Go to the My Profile Tab on my Social Security.

Do I need to change my address if I don't receive Social Security?

If you do not receive Social Security benefits, SSI or Medicare, you do not need to change your address with us.

How to see someone face to face when changing address?

If you’d like to see someone face to face when making the address change, your best bet will be visiting your local Social Security office. You’ll be able to verify the information was recorded properly and ask for a printout that will serve as your proof of the update.

What happens if you don't change your address on Social Security?

What Can Happen if you don’t Change Your Address with Social Security. If you fail to inform Social Security of an address change and they are unable to reach you, your benefits could stop. In order to avoid a pause in your benefits, you should therefore change your address as soon as possible when you move or get a new address.

How to update address on Medicare?

In addition to updating your address with the SSA for Medicare, you should also contact your Medicare Advantage or Medigap plan directly and report your change of address, as well as request a new card . Your plan’s information can be found on the back of your Medicare membership card, or on the plan’s website.

When Should I Report My Change of Address?

Because Medicare needs an up-to-date address to send you important information, you should report your address change as soon as you have the new address and effective date. Doing so as soon as possible helps prevent any delays in receiving important information and notices.

How Long Does it Take for the Change to Happen?

Typically, once you’ve submitted your address change to SSA and/or RRB, it may take 7 to 14 days for the change to appear on your statements. You will then receive a new Medicare card within about 30 days.
